Practical MPEG-7 image indexing & retrieval for undergraduates
Bibliographic record
Abstract
A practical component to an upper year electrical and computer engineering course in information engineering or multimedia systems is presented. Developed to introduce students to image indexing and retrieval, the experiment uses a Microsoft Windows binary of the freely available MPEG-7 Experimentation Model from ISO for image description. The experiment is broken into three interdependent stages spanning a three week period. Each stage demonstrates various concepts associated with image indexing and retrieval. Students require C/C++ programming skills to parse binary encoded MPEG-7 descriptions, output ASCII description data, and perform retrievals on indexed information. The laboratory is distributed in nature, and each participating student is made to work on a small, mutually exclusive image set. The experiment drives home the urgency of the media indexing problem in light of the rapidly growing market need for multimedia management applications resulting from the huge influx of multimedia data. Through feedback, student views indicate that despite being long and time consuming, the experiment provides an interesting, original and stimulating experience.
